Local Radnor Area Actor Featured in Irving Berlin’s Holiday Inn
Ben Sheppard performs his way through the year's favorite holidays in the Walnut Street Theatre's production of Irving Berlin's Holiday Inn

Ben Sheppard, an actor from Wayne, performs on the Walnut Mainstage in the ensemble of Irving Berlin’s Holiday Inn - playing now through October 21.
Broadway veteran Jim leaves the bright lights of show business for the quiet of a country farm. But life just isn’t the same without song and dance, so Jim turns his farmhouse into a fabulous inn with dazzling performances to celebrate each holiday, from Thanksgiving to the Fourth of July. But can Jim also work the same magic on his love life? Based on the classic film, Irving Berlin’s Holiday Inn features a parade of hit Berlin standards, including "Blue Skies," "Easter Parade," "White Christmas," "Steppin’ Out With My Baby," "Heat Wave," "Cheek to Cheek," and many more, along with laugh-out-loud comedy and thrilling dance numbers, all wrapped in a heartwarming story.
Ben earned his degree from NYU Steinhardt after seeing Walnut shows through his childhood years. When not performing, Ben works as a Barista who has a taste for a good cup of coffee.
